Transaction 851561fd734e7418034929f68777e08efacf35010f097fb5a18875e59a8c72ef

1 Input
2 Outputs
  • 851561fd734e7418034929f68777e08efacf35010f097fb5a18875e59a8c72ef:0
  • value  2010796
    address  3LFgFFgE5zttzSnbiLMNGZWmQpTimziBba
  • 851561fd734e7418034929f68777e08efacf35010f097fb5a18875e59a8c72ef:1
  • value  1977
    address  3F16oHJruMZPZyjfm4JWte3WkVuX1DCS8x